CVE-2021-38264: XSS

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Frontend Taglib module in Liferay Portal 7.4.0 and 7.4.1 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ML into the management toolbar search via the keywords parameter. This issue is caused by an incomplete fix in CVE-2021-35463.

Frequently Asked Questions

1

What is the severity of CVE-2021-38264?

CVE-2021-38264 is classified as a c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ability which can lead to serious security risks including data theft or session hijacking.

2

How do I fix CVE-2021-38264?

To remediate CVE-2021-38264, it is recommended to upgrade to Liferay Portal version 7.4.2 or later where the vulnerability has been addressed.

3

Who is affected by CVE-2021-38264?

CVE-2021-38264 affects users of Liferay Portal versions 7.4.0 and 7.4.1.

4

What causes the vulnerability CVE-2021-38264?

CVE-2021-38264 is caused by an incomplete fix from a previous vulnerability, specifically CVE-2021-35463, related to improper input validation.

5

What kind of threat does CVE-2021-38264 represent?

CVE-2021-38264 represents a threat where remote attackers can inject arbitrary web scripts or HTML via the management toolbar search using the 'keywords' parameter.
